Atlas Honda  (KAR:ATLH) Goodwill Explanation

Goodwill to Asset ratio measures how much goodwill a company is recording compared to the total level of its assets.

It is calculated by dividing goodwill by total assets.

If the goodwill-to-asset ratio increases, it can mean that the company is recording a proportionately higher amount of goodwill, assuming total assets are remaining constant. It is generally good to see a company increasing its assets regularly; however, if these increases are coming from intangible assets, such as goodwill, the increases may not be as good.

Increases in the goodwill-to-asset ratio might suggest that a company has been aggressively acquiring other firms or has seen its tangible assets decrease in value. When a large portion of total assets are attributable to intangible assets (such as goodwill), the company may be at risk of having that portion of its asset base wiped out quickly if it must record any goodwill impairments. Decreases in the goodwill-to-assets ratio suggest that the company has either written down some goodwill or increased its tangible assets.

Asset needs vary from industry to industry. This is why comparing goodwill-to-assets ratios is generally most meaningful among companies within the same industry. By comparing a company's goodwill to assets ratio to those of other companies within the same industry, investors can get a feel for how a company is managing its goodwill.

Atlas Honda Business Description

Address 1 Mcleod Road, Lahore, PB, PAK, 54000
Atlas Honda Ltd is principally engaged in progressive manufacturing and marketing of motorcycles and spare parts. The company is Pakistan's main motorcycle manufacturer, committed to delivering reliable and high-quality products and affordable mobility solutions. The Company is engaged in the manufacturing and marketing of motorcycles, spare parts and engine oil in Pakistan. The product portfolio covers a comprehensive range of engine and performance parts, braking and suspension components, body and frame accessories, lubricants, tyres, batteries, and rider accessories designed to support optimum motorcycle performance, durability, safety, and riding comfort. The company has operating in Single segment.
